Core Tip The incidence of inflammatory bowel disease (IBD) in children was increased recently worldwide. Likewise, the reported incidence of the hepatobiliary (HB) manifestations of IBD in developed countries is rising, while in low- and middle-income countries, there are no much available reports especially in the paediatric age group. In this cohort of Egyptian children with IBD, all patients were screened for HB disorders by physical examination, biochemical tests of liver functions, imaging and liver biopsy when indicated. The most frequently reported HB disorders in our children with IBD are abnormal biochemical liver function tests, fatty infiltration and primary sclerosing cholangitis.
